Morphologic Risk Factors in Predicting Symptomatic Structural Failure of Arthroscopic Rotator Cuff Repairs: Tear Size, Location, and Atrophy Matter
Gregory Gasbarro,Jason Ye,Hillary Newsome,Kevin Jiang,Vonda J. Wright,Dharmesh Vyas,James J. Irrgang,Volker Musahl +7 more
TL;DR: This study confirms previous suspicions that tear size and fatty infiltration are associated with failure of arthroscopic rotator cuff repair but independent of age or gender in symptomatic patients and identifies a quantitative cutoff on magnetic resonance imaging for the size of infraspinatus involvement that can be used clinically as a predicting factor.
